What is a Registered Agent
A registered agent represents a designated person and entity that acts on behalf of a company to receive legal documents and official government communications This function is crucial to ensure the business stays compliant to state laws while also being able to respond to lawsuits in timely manner Generally these agents has a physical address within their state in which the business is formed and is available during normal working hours to accept important papers

In Washington all entities whether it be it is a corporation or limited liability company is required to have a registered agent This requirement is important to maintain good standing with the Secretary of State while ensuring the important notifications including tax forms or court summons get delivered in a timely manner Failure to appoint may result in penalties including losing of legal standing

Legal Requirements for Agent Registration in the State of Washington
In Washington every organization is required to designate a designated agent as part of its formation requirements This agent serves as the designated point of contact for the acceptance of legal documents such as legal notices and other legal communications The registered agent must have a tangible address in the state and is not allowed to be solely a Post Office Box This rule ensures that there is a trustworthy method for legal correspondence to be delivered to the business

Furthermore the registered agent must be accessible during normal business hours to receive documents and provide help This responsibility is vital for maintaining compliance with the state and ensuring that important notices are not missed Entities can select an owner such as an owner or employee or they can opt for a registered agent company

It is important to update the registered agent information accurate with the Secretary of State for Washington If a company alters its registered agent or their location it must provide the required documentation to reflect those changes Neglect to maintain accurate registered agent information can lead to legal troubles or fines
